WebCysticercoids were recovered from the haemocoele of the gaster of ants belonging to the genus Pheidole (Hymenoptera: Formicidae) in Australia. There was a trend towards an inverse relationship between the size of the cysticercoids and the parasite burden in the intermediate host. WebApr 6, 2009 · Incorporation of four amino acids into protein by stage V cysticercoids of Hymenolepis diminuta occurred in the order leucine > phenylalanine > alanine > proline. Leucine incorporation was apparently linear over a 5 h period in contrast to uptake which was non-linear over the same time.

WebThe results demonstrated that, for both species over the range of parasite densities employed, the presence of a primary infection had no effect on the establishment success of an homologous challenge infection. The establishment success of R. cesticillus cysticercoids was not affected by the presence of an H. diminuta infection. WebMar 23, 2006 · The results of this study show that infection with cysticercoids of H. diminuta influences the behavior of their intermediate host, T. molitor. The infection clearly affected the locomotion of the beetles, making them much slower. Hurd and Hurd and Fogo showed that the activity, the responses to light, and the aggregation pheromone of T

WebNov 23, 2012 · The cysticercoids were spherical to slightly spheroid in shape and were surrounded by a 15–20 μm thick wall, consisting of several layers. Cysticercoids contained an invaginated scolex of 85–100 μm in diameter with four slightly oval suckers (45 μm × 50 μm).
